Description: English: Scaly-breasted Munia Lonchura punctulata is a sparrow-sized estrildid finch native to tropical Asia. Its name is based on the distinct scale-like feather markings on the breast and belly. The adult is brown above and has a dark conical bill.This munia eats mainly on grass seeds apart from berries and small insects. Date: 16 August 2015, 21:55:28. Source: Own work.
